ubuntu預設情況下,並沒有提供c/c++的編譯環境,因此還需要手動安裝。但是如果單獨安裝gcc以及g++比較麻煩,幸運的是,ubuntu提供了乙個build-essential軟體包。檢視該軟體包的依賴關係:
y@ubuntu:~$ apt-cache depends build-essentialbuild-essential
|depends: libc6-dev
depends:
libc6-dev
depends: gcc
depends: g++depends: make
make-guile
depends: dpkg-dev
也就是說,安裝了該軟體包,編譯c/c++所需要的軟體包也都會被安裝。因此如果想在ubuntu中編譯c/c++程式,只需要安裝該軟體包就可以了。
安裝方法如下:
$sudo apt-get install build-essential
Ubuntu C C 開發環境的安裝和配置
安裝ubantu會自動安裝gcc,但是這個gcc什麼檔案都不能編譯,因為沒有一些必須的標頭檔案,所以要安裝build essential這個軟體包,安裝了這個包會自動安裝上g libc6 dev,linux libc dev,libstdc 6 4.1 dev等一些必須的軟體和標頭檔案的庫。這樣gc...
搭建 編譯環境
編譯器 mingw 是gcc編譯器的乙個windows移植版本,也是類unix作業系統下編寫c c 程式的首選。對於標準化方面一直做的不錯.編輯器 vim 乙個在類unix系統下發展起來的全屏編輯器,它的前生就是大名鼎鼎的vi,當然現在也有windows版本。1,安裝mingw編譯器 官方 www....
編譯環境判斷
iphone os version max allowed編譯環境判斷,判斷當前開發時使用的sdk的版本。if iphone os version max allowed 50000 所使用的sdk為5.0以上的版本,在此的 在編譯時不會儲存,但是允許在低版本ios系統的裝置上執行就會崩潰的 例如 ...